Did you know that the beautiful amaranth Amaranthus caudatus ‘Love-Lies-Bleeding’ actually is an ancient grain once cultivated by the Incas and Aztecs? All amaranths are edible, including ornamentals.
Its leaves taste like spinach, its seeds are a nutritious cereal grain substitute, and its flowers serve as a bold accent in the annual garden bed. Yet it nearly became extinct half a millennium ago.
